Rapid urbanization and the increasing interest in sustainable land use have urged decision makersto consider replacing aboveground urban freeways with underground road tunnels. However,tunnelling major urban auto infrastructure would increase its vulnerability to natural hazards suchas fire, earthquake, and flood. Despite the significant consequences, the risks of these hazards onroad tunnels have not been thoroughly investigated. This study develops a digital inventory of aroad tunnel network proposed for Montreal using ArcGIS and conducts a case study to assess thetunnel risk under confined fire events. The highways between Anjou and Decarie feature hightraffic volumes and are considered to be buried underground and replaced with alternative roadtunnels. The ArcGIS data inventory is developed by positioning the tunnels along existing highwayroutes, and assembling and pre-processing a database for surrounding soil and rock profiles. Therelative risk scores of different tunnel segments under fire exposures due to possible vehiclecombustions and collisions are assigned based on their distances to the nearest (1) egress pointsfor human evacuation and (2) fire stations for fire suppression. As such, a relative fire risk map isdeveloped in ArcGIS for sampling locations at 100 m of spacing along the tunnel line.Subsequently, a new fire station is proposed to be placed near the high-risk site, showing itscapability to diminish the peak risk score from 100 to 60. The developed digital tunnel-soil/rockinventory and the fire-risk case study provide a viable pathway for end users to assess the spatialdistribution of hazard risk, pinpoint high-risk sites, and interactively quantify the effectiveness ofdifferent risk mitigation strategies
